A 10 kg block slides down a smooth inclined surface as shown in Figure 1. Determine the terminal velocity of the block if the 0.1 mm gap between the block and the surface contains SAE30 oil at 20°C. Assume the velocity distribution in the gap is linear, and the area of the block in contact with the oil is 0.2 m2.
